Saylor's Strategy Led Q1 Crypto Inflows as Retail and Institutions Stayed on the Sidelines, JPMorgan Says
Strategy, led by Michael Saylor, was one of the few steady buyers of Bitcoin (BTC) in the first quarter of 2026, according to JPMorgan analysts. They said corporate treasury buying and crypto venture-capital funding accounted for most of the quarter's $11 billion in digital-asset flows.
Some smaller companies sold bitcoin holdings to finance share buybacks. Strategy largely funded its bitcoin purchases through equity issuance during the quarter. Retail and institutional investors were largely absent, while other corporate treasuries maintained what JPMorgan described as a "defensive stance" toward bitcoin.
